Воспользуйтесь отличными функциями и интуитивно понятным интерфейсом GitBook для создания документации для ваших проектов API.

Документация по API играет важнейшую роль в процессе разработки API, помогая разработчикам и потребителям понять, как использовать API.

Существует множество инструментов и спецификаций для упрощения документирования API; как правило, если вы выбираете инструмент или спецификацию, вам следует рассмотреть подход, который синхронизируется с вашей разработкой программного обеспечения. таким образом, чтобы вы могли вносить изменения в свою документацию по мере изменения программного обеспечения, сотрудничая с заинтересованными сторонами и разработчиками. команда.

GitBook для документации по API

Гитбук — это веб-платформа документации, предоставляющая удобный пользовательский интерфейс для создания и размещения документации и книг. Вы можете легко создавать, редактировать и обмениваться документацией в различных форматах, включая PDF, HTML и ePub.

GitBook, один из лучшие инструменты для совместной работы с документами

instagram viewer
для разработчиков, построен на системе контроля версий Git с функциями совместной работы, ветвления и слияния, что упрощает отслеживание изменений.

Вы можете использовать GitBook для самых разных целей, от технической документации до баз знаний и образовательного контента.

Почему вы должны использовать GitBook для документации API

GitBook предоставляет функции совместной работы, совместного использования, тестирования и автоматизации, которые оптимизируют процесс документирования API независимо от масштаба проекта.

Вот несколько причин, по которым GitBook лучше всего подходит для документации API вашего проекта:

1. Улучшенные возможности совместной работы и обмена

GitBook предоставляет функции совместной работы, которые позволяют нескольким людям вместе работать над документацией. Вы можете пригласить внешних сотрудников для просмотра и редактирования вашей документации, что упростит получение отзывов от заинтересованных сторон и сообщества вашего проекта, а также упростит ваши документы как код.

Кроме того, GitBook упрощает обмен документацией. Вы можете опубликовать документацию в Интернете для обеспечения доступности, и это особенно полезно, если вашим сторонним разработчикам необходимо интегрировать ваш API.

2. Оптимизированное тестирование и автоматизация

Тестирование и автоматизация являются критически важными процессами в рабочем процессе разработки API. GitBook предоставляет встроенные инструменты для тестирования конечных точек API. Вы можете интегрировать GitBook с платформами и инструментами тестирования, такими как Postman, для дальнейшей автоматизации процесса тестирования.

Возможности автоматизации GitBook распространяются на создание страниц документации. Благодаря встроенным шаблонам и темам GitBook вы можете создавать документацию своего проекта из своей кодовой базы, экономя время, необходимое для ручной настройки страницы документации.

3. Улучшенная обнаруживаемость и доступность

GitBook предоставляет интуитивно понятный интерфейс, облегчающий поиск информации в документации. Функция поиска GitBook упрощает поиск конкретных конечных точек и тем в вашей документации.

GitBook также позволяет легко обеспечить доступность вашей документации для пользователей на всех платформах, включая мобильные устройства и программы для чтения с экрана.

Использование GitBook для документации по API

Первым шагом к использованию GitBook для документации API вашего проекта является вход в ваш Гитбук счет. После входа в систему вы можете создавать и систематизировать документацию, сотрудничать с членами команды и документировать свои API.

Создание и организация документации

Первый шаг к документированию с помощью GitBook — создание места для документации. Вы можете группировать пространства, чтобы сформировать коллекцию для сложной проектной документации.

Щелкните значок плюса в левом нижнем углу панели инструментов GitBook. Вы получите меню, которое выглядит следующим образом:

Выберите вариант в зависимости от видимости вашей документации и продолжайте:

После создания пространства или коллекции для документации вашего проекта вы можете импортировать контент, добавлять участников, синхронизировать свою документацию с GitHub или GitLab или вручную вводить свой контент.

Для скорости и продуктивности GitBook предоставляет шаблоны для популярных вариантов использования, включая документацию по продукту, запрос на комментарии (RFC), документацию по API и многое другое.

Нажать на Используйте этот шаблон возможность выбрать шаблон для вашего проекта.

После выбора шаблона (в данном случае это шаблон API Docs) вы можете приступить к документированию использования вашего проекта API. Начните с добавления краткого руководства и справочного раздела.

GitBook предоставляет большинство функций, необходимых для беспрепятственного процесса документирования API.

Вы можете создавать внутренние вики с помощью GitBook

GitBook универсален, и в дополнение к своим возможностям для документации API, GitBook предлагает гибкость для создания внутренних вики для вашей организации.

С помощью GitBook вы можете создавать и поддерживать легкодоступный репозиторий внутренней документации, что позволит вашей команде оставаться в курсе событий и быть в курсе происходящего. Используя функции совместной работы GitBook, члены вашей команды могут вносить свой вклад в вики, чтобы информация оставалась актуальной и актуальной.